Florida State did not have the kind of season anyone was hoping for this fall, and the Seminoles are shaking up Mike Norvell’s coaching staff as a result. After landing Gus Malzahn to lead the offense, FSU is reportedly bringing in proven defensive coordinator Tony White from Matt Rhule’s Nebraska staff.

Now, it’s being reported another piece of the Husker staff is likely to follow White to Tallahassee. According to Brendan Sonnone with Noles247, defensive line coach Terrance Knighton is prepared to join the new FSU defensive staff.

The former NFL standout has been a mainstay on Rhule’s coaching staff going back to the head coach’s time with the Carolina Panthers. Knighton followed Rhule to Nebraska and as served there the past two seasons with impressive results.

The defensive line has been solid for Nebraska under White and Knighton with Ty Robinson developing into an NFL Draft prospect and setting career-high marks with 11 TFL and 6 sacks during the 2024 season. While it will be a nice addition for the Seminoles, it’s another tough blow for Rhule entering a pivotal offseason.

Nebraska will be out to show getting back to a bowl game in 2024 is no fluke. Without key pieces of the defensive staff, and the loss of some veteran contributors, the Huskers will need to reload quickly.
